How Much Does Garage Door Repair Cost in Dallas?
Garage Door Repair Near Me in Dallas, TX typically costs between $150 and $600, depending on the specific part failure and the complexity of the labor involved. Most homeowners in our area find that common repairs, such as spring replacements or cable adjustments, fall on the lower end of that spectrum, while motor replacements or extensive panel work push costs toward the higher end. Garage Door Repair Cost Breakdown (2026)
When you call us for a repair in Dallas, we base our pricing on the specific hardware required and the time needed to safely address the issue. Below are the standard market ranges for our Garage Door Repair services in the Dallas area. Please note that these figures cover the professional labor and quality parts needed to get your door moving reliably again.
| Service Type | Estimated Cost Range |
|---|---|
| Garage Door Repair (General) | $150 - $600 |
| Spring Repair | $180 - $340 |
| Cable Repair | $130 - $250 |
| Opener Repair | $120 - $320 |
| Opener Installation | $250 - $550 |
| Panel Replacement | $250 - $500 |
| Track Realignment | $120 - $240 |
| Roller Replacement | $110 - $220 |
| New Door Installation | $700 - $2,200 |

What Affects Garage Door Repair Pricing in Dallas
Understanding what goes into your repair bill helps you avoid being overcharged by national outfits that inflate prices based on “emergency” fees. At Otto’s Garage Door, we keep it simple. Here is what actually dictates the cost of service in our local market:
- Spring Type and Cycle Rating: A standard torsion spring is different from a high-cycle spring. We count spring cycles the way you count tire miles, and we only install hardware rated for the weight and usage of your specific door.
- The Weight of Your Door: A custom wood carriage-style door requires heavier, stronger springs and cables than a standard builder-grade steel door. The more weight, the more material costs are involved to maintain safety.
- Accessibility and Clearance: If your garage in Dallas has low headroom or tight side clearance, the labor required to maneuver tools safely increases slightly. We never charge “difficulty” fees, but we do account for the time it takes to do the job right.
- Brand Specifics: Whether you have a Clopay, Amarr, or Wayne Dalton door, the proprietary hardware matters. Some brands use specific fasteners or tracking systems that require specialized tools, which can influence labor time.

Is it cheaper to repair or replace a garage door opener?
If your opener is less than 10 years old, a repair usually costs between $120 and $320, which is often more economical than a full replacement. However, if the motor, logic board, and gear assembly are all failing, a new installation running $250 to $550 might be the better long-term investment.
